Understanding Freight Forwarding: Traditional vs. Digital Models

What Is Freight Forwarding?

Freight forwarding involves coordinating and arranging the shipment of goods from producers to markets, handling a complex web of transportation, customs regulations, documentation, and compliance. Historically, this process relied heavily on manual workflows, physical paperwork, and siloed operations.

The Rise of Digital Freight Forwarding

Enter digital freight forwarding, where platforms like Flexport integrate cutting-edge technologies such as cloud computing, data analytics, and automation to reduce inefficiencies. These platforms enable real-time tracking, data-driven decision-making, and streamlined communication among all stakeholders, marking a departure from fragmented traditional methods.

Flexport's Digital Transformation: A Case Study

Company Overview and Vision

Founded in 2013, Flexport aims to revolutionize global trade by digitizing freight forwarding. It combines software with logistics expertise to offer shippers an integrated platform that handles quoting, booking, tracking, and customs documentation.

Technology Stack and Innovation

Flexport’s platform integrates AI-driven shipment optimization, real-time analytics, and cloud-based document management. These technologies help reduce transit times, optimize route planning, and improve visibility across the supply chain, demonstrating modern document management enhancements.

Impact on Customer Experience

Flexport's digital model provides customers with a centralized dashboard to manage all aspects of freight, cutting down communication lags and unexpected costs. This innovation enhances transparency that is often lacking in traditional forwarding models.

Digital Freight Forwarding vs. Traditional: A Comparative Overview

AspectTraditional Freight ForwardingDigital Freight Forwarding (Flexport Model)
DocumentationManual paperwork, prone to errors and delaysAutomated electronic documents with cloud storage
CommunicationMultiple touchpoints; fragmentedUnified platform for all stakeholders
TrackingDelayed, periodic updatesReal-time shipment tracking with IoT devices
Regulatory CompliancePaper-based, slower customs clearanceDigitized customs filings, faster clearance
Cost & EfficiencyHigher operational costs and inefficienciesCost savings, optimized routes, and predictive analytics
